Standard Plumbing Problems and Their Remedies

While plumbing systems are built to be durable, they often experience a number of common challenges that can disturb daily life. Stopped-up drains are a regular problem, typically brought about by hair, grease, or foreign objects restricting the flow. A simple solution may entail using a plunger or a plumbing snake, but stubborn blockages often require professional intervention. Dripping faucets are another common concern, causing wasted water and increased bills. Changing worn-out washers or O-rings typically addresses this problem. Moreover, overflowing toilets can generate considerable mess and inconvenience, frequently fixed by unclogging or adjusting the float mechanism. Water heater failures, such as irregular temperatures or leaks, can also occur, requiring inspection and repairs. Furthermore, pipe corrosion can cause leaks and water quality challenges, frequently requiring replacement of affected sections. Understanding these common plumbing concerns allows homeowners to tackle them quickly, decreasing disruption and potential damage.

Why Regular Maintenance Matters

Consistent maintenance of plumbing systems is crucial for avoiding minor issues from growing into costly repairs. Periodic inspections can uncover leaks, corrosion, and blockages before they evolve into major problems. This proactive approach not only prolongs the lifespan of plumbing fixtures but also increases their efficiency, leading to reduced water bills.

Professional plumbing services often recommend scheduled maintenance checks to confirm systems function at their best. These inspections typically include checking pipes, faucets, and drains for any signs of deterioration or defects. Additionally, regular maintenance assists in sustaining water quality by verifying that systems are free from contaminants.

Property owners who engage in consistent plumbing servicing often enjoy peace of mind, knowing their systems are in good condition. Ultimately, regular maintenance is a worthwhile investment that safeguards a property's plumbing infrastructure, serving to avoid the disruption and expense connected to emergency repairs.

Installation and Upgrade Services for Current Plumbing Solutions

As householders aim to upgrade their home environments, contemporary plumbing improvements and setups have become important priorities. Contemporary plumbing systems not only boost efficiency but also contribute to energy efficiency and sustainability. High-efficiency toilets, for instance, substantially lower water usage, while advanced taps and showerheads supply comfort and protect resources.

The installation of tankless water heaters represents another significant factor, delivering on-demand hot water and space savings. Additionally, developments in piping materials, like PEX, provide flexible installation and improved durability. Homeowners also increasingly opt for water filtration systems to guarantee clean drinking water, demonstrating a commitment to health and wellness.

Adding these contemporary plumbing upgrades not only enhances a home's aesthetics but also raises its market value. Eventually, carefully planned plumbing installations can deliver long-term savings and a significantly more comfortable living environment.

Picking the Ideal Professional Plumber for Your Needs

When faced with plumbing difficulties, choosing the right professional plumber can greatly impact the resolution of the problem. Homeowners should examine several key factors in their decision-making process. First, verifying credentials and licensing guarantees that the plumber possesses the necessary training and expertise. Moreover, checking online reviews and testimonials can provide clarity into the plumber's reputation and reliability.

Another important aspect is obtaining multiple quotes for comparison. This helps in understanding the average cost of services and overview can reveal any potential red flags in pricing. In addition, a good plumber should present a clear warranty on their work, showing confidence in the quality of their services.

Finally, setting up clear communication is vital; a professional plumber should be attentive and willing to address any concerns. By taking these steps, homeowners can confidently choose a plumber who will efficiently meet their plumbing needs.

How Can I Identify if My Plumbing Is Outdated?

Signs of outdated plumbing include frequent leaks, reduced water pressure, stained water, old materials like galvanized pipes, and code-violating fixtures. Routine inspections can detect these problems, maintaining reliable and secure plumbing operations.

Is Plumbing Work Covered Under Home Insurance?

Coverage for plumbing services under home insurance varies by policy. Generally, coverage applies to emergency damages such as leaks or bursts, while maintenance and neglect-related issues are typically excluded. Homeowners should review their policies for specifics.
